Subject: [PATCH 04/11] staging: iio: adt7316: fix handling of dac high resolution option

The dac high resolution option enables or disables 10 bit dac resolution
for the adt7316/7 and adt7516/7 when they're set to output voltage
proportional to temperature. Remove the "1 (12 bits)" output from the show
function since that is not an option for this mode. Return "1 (10 bits)"
if the device is one of the above mentioned chips and the dac high
resolution mode is enabled. In the store function, return an error if the
device does not support this mode.
